How did you mount your underbody glow?
I bought some UB lights for my Si and didn't think to take a good look underneath for mounting options. I just assumed there would be endless possibilities. WRONG! The front and rear are easy, lots of plastic to cable tie thru. The sides however have pretty much nothing but metal. I don't want to go drilling into it and end up with glowing rust in a year. The best I can come up with is using the mudguard mounts somehow, but that doesn't offer any support in the middle. I might just need to reinforce it. Either way, I'm looking to find out how other members handled this.
